Output 6c43c587701d3afd78982a2b7cd2a1d8dcfec9f8987ff0fc04ce99c1eb1ddbbb:3

value
760000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cb89035ad72d4b9df5131d9ae948b00b451b344f OP_EQUAL
address
3LFDEKfyspfaQh2KzDas2nTCXujf2VLYyk
transaction
6c43c587701d3afd78982a2b7cd2a1d8dcfec9f8987ff0fc04ce99c1eb1ddbbb
confirmations
278788
spent
true